Hi Deshawn — passing the Tillergate kiosk watchdog over to you. Quick context for when support pings: the watchdog restarts the Orbly shell if the heartbeat file goes stale for 90 seconds. Most "kiosk frozen" tickets are actually the watchdog stuck in a restart loop, so check its log first. I bumped the retry backoff last week, which calmed things down. Current behaviour is driven by these config values:

deployment values, tawif-kageg:
zorael:
  log_level: debug
  metrics_host: metrics.zorael.qorvelsys.internal
  pin: 3988
  pool_size: 32

### Occupancy Feed

The Stallwatch occupancy feed reports real-time space counts for every garage managed by Corbelton Parking Systems. Each poll returns per-level counts, sensor health flags, and a freshness timestamp; treat any reading older than ninety seconds as stale and fall back to the cached snapshot. New team members should note that the feed is served by our internal Gatemesh service, not the public gateway, so standard tenant tokens will not work. Requests must instead authenticate with the service key provided below.

service key, bagep-yahag: zpat11_YieSWvAgzqt

## Tintward Environments — Contrast Audit

The Tintward front-end runs an automated color-contrast audit in staging and production. Audit results are stored per environment and gate releases; security reviewers should note the audit runner executes with read-only tokens and no user data access. Each environment pins its own ruleset and thresholds, set out below.

config for bahop-baduf:
[kasion]
team = lamath
access_code = ac_d807e5
host = kasion.paliqcloud.corp
port = 4000
owner = julix.tamvan
peer = frair.qorvelsoft.local

Handover: Marek → Ilsa

Fixed the N+1 in the OrderFeed resolver on Lumenwire's gateway. Batched lookups now go through a dataloader with per-request caching; no cross-tenant cache sharing, verified in tests. Security-relevant bits: the batch size cap and cache TTL bound how much data a single query can pull. Nothing else in the resolver chain changed. The settings as deployed to staging are as follows.

service settings:
ralael:
  pin: 7453
  tenant: zorath
  seal: seal_087806e4
  metrics_host: metrics.ralael.paliqworks.example
  standby_team: fraath
  escalation: praok-istiel
  nonce: 10e083